ADRB2 polymorphisms and dyslipidemia risk in Chinese hypertensive patients.
Clinical and experimental hypertension (New York, N.Y. : 1993) - 1 Jan 2017
Gu Wei, Liu Jilin, Wang Zuoguang, Liu Ya, Wen Shaojun
Abstract excerpt
Single nucleotide polymorphisms (SNPs) within a β-adrenergic receptor (ADRB2) were shown to be related to lipid traits or hyperlipidemia in different ethnicities, but not in a Chinese population. We performed the present study to investigate the possible relationship between them in a Chinese hypertensive population. Seven hundred and eighty-three hypertensive subjects were enrolled in the hospital-based...
